#562662 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#562662 is composed of 33.7% red, 14.9%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.2% cyan, 61.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.6% black. It has a hue angle of 288 degrees, a saturation of 44.1% and a lightness of 26.7%. #562662 color hex could be obtained by blending #ac4cc4 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663366.

#562662 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#562662 has RGB values of R:86, G:38,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.12, M:0.61, Y:0,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5645922.
